Bruce "Ossie" Oswald is an Associate Professor in the Melbourne Law School at the University of Melbourne.

His interests in law and practice are in the areas of international humanitarian law, peace operations, state building, accountability and responsibility, and the application of human rights law to military operations. More specifically, his interests are in examining the law and practice surrounding the protection of civilians, and the taking and handling of detainees during military operations.

Ossie has served in the Regular Australian Army as a legal officer. He has seen operational service in Rwanda, the Former Yugoslavia, East Timor, Iraq and Afghanistan. He has provided legal advice and held staff appointments as a legal officer at tactical, operational and strategic levels. During his service in Australia he provided legal advice to the Deployable Joint Force Headquarters, Headquarters Australian Theatre, Strategic Command and Directorate of Operations and International Law. Ossie continues to serve in the Army Reserves as a legal officer. 

For his service as the Legal Officer for the Australian Contingent serving in Rwanda, Ossie was awarded the Conspicuous Service Cross (CSC). 

In 1997 Ossie worked with the International Committee of the Red Cross in the Former Yugoslavia.

Current Research Interests

 The protection of civilians during armed conflict and in post conflict situations

The use of force by peacekeepers on peace operations

Privileges and immunities of international military forces

Legal reviews of weapons

Application of Australian domestic law to the use of force by the Australian Defence Force and the application of criminal law to military operations

Application of law to the conduct of civilian police serving on peace operations

Taking and handling detainees during military operations
